

Software as a Service, or SaaS, has completely changed how we use software. With the global SaaS market projected to hit over $700 billion by 2030, standing out is more challenging than ever. This is where a smart SaaS marketing strategy comes in.
SaaS marketing is the specialized practice of attracting and retaining customers for a subscription based software product. Unlike traditional marketing, it focuses on a continuous relationship rather than a one time sale. The goal is to guide a potential customer through a journey from awareness to becoming a paying, long term user. It’s not just about getting your name out there; it’s about building a sustainable growth engine fueled by data, customer happiness, and continuous optimization.
This guide breaks down everything you need to know about SaaS marketing, from the core metrics that define success to the specific channels and tactics that drive results.
A winning strategy starts with a clear plan. Your marketing plan is a roadmap, outlining the specific actions you will take to achieve your business objectives. It turns high level goals into a concrete schedule of campaigns and initiatives.
A strategy framework is your blueprint for growth. It connects your company’s vision to your marketing activities. It typically includes your mission, long term goals, key performance indicators (KPIs), target audience, brand positioning, and the core channels you will use to reach that audience. This framework ensures every marketing decision supports your primary business objectives.
Your go to market or GTM strategy is the tactical execution of your marketing plan. It details precisely how you will launch a product or enter a new market. It answers critical questions like: Who are we selling to? What problem are we solving? What is our pricing? What channels will we use to generate initial traction? For startups, a well defined GTM plan for the first 90 days is essential for building momentum.
Before you can market effectively, you must know exactly who you are selling to.
You can’t be everything to everyone. Niche positioning is the process of identifying and targeting a specific, underserved segment of the market. A strong niche position makes it easier to stand out from competitors and allows your marketing message to resonate deeply with a core audience that is more likely to convert.
Your strategy will involve a mix of inbound and outbound marketing.
A balanced approach often works best, using outbound to start conversations and inbound to nurture and educate.
For B2B SaaS, alignment between marketing and sales is a necessity. Both teams must agree on the definition of a qualified lead (MQL vs. SQL), share data, and work toward the same revenue goals. Tight alignment ensures a smooth handoff of leads and prevents potential customers from falling through the cracks.
The approach differs significantly depending on whether you sell to individual consumers (B2C) or other businesses (B2B).
The marketing funnel maps the customer’s journey from first learning about your brand to becoming a loyal advocate. The classic stages are:
Your pricing directly impacts your positioning and profitability. Common SaaS pricing models include flat rate, usage based, or tiered pricing. The options you provide, such as monthly versus annual billing or different payment methods, can also significantly affect conversion rates and cash flow. Your pricing should be clear, justifiable, and aligned with the value your customers receive.
Deciding how much to spend on marketing is crucial. Early stage startups often invest a significant portion of their revenue, sometimes 20% to 40% or more, to capture market share. More established companies might spend closer to 10% to 30%. Your budget should align with your growth goals and be allocated based on channel performance.
Successful SaaS marketing is built on a foundation of KPIs. These numbers tell you what’s working, what isn’t, and how healthy your business is.
Think of these as the dashboard for your growth engine.
These metrics help you understand the top of your funnel.
Once you have traffic, the focus shifts to the quality of your leads.
With your strategy and metrics set, it’s time for execution. Here are some of the most effective channels for growing a SaaS business.
Content marketing is about creating and sharing valuable content to attract and engage your target audience. This includes blog posts, videos, and webinars. It’s a powerful inbound strategy that builds trust and authority, generating about three times more leads per dollar than traditional outbound methods.
SEO is the practice of optimizing your website to rank higher in search engines for relevant keywords. It’s a critical component of content marketing. For a tactical starting point, read our SEO for founders: the 20% of effort that drives 80% of traffic. Organic traffic is a highly valuable source of leads, driving about 53% of all website traffic on average.
Email remains one of the most effective marketing channels. It’s perfect for nurturing leads, onboarding new users, and retaining customers. Segmenting your email list to send more relevant messages is key, as personalized emails drive 18 times more revenue than broadcast emails.
Video can be used for everything from high level brand storytelling and product demos to detailed tutorials and customer testimonials. It is highly engaging and can simplify complex topics, making it perfect for explaining the value of a software product. Placing videos on landing pages can significantly increase conversion rates.
Paid advertising offers a way to get immediate visibility on platforms like Google, LinkedIn, and Facebook. It’s great for driving targeted traffic quickly and testing messages to see what resonates. For a real world example of lean paid social turning into purchases, read the Nailed It case study.
For B2B SaaS, direct outreach is a powerful tactic. This involves identifying potential customers on platforms like LinkedIn and contacting them with a personalized message. If LinkedIn is a core channel, see our guide on how to nail LinkedIn content strategy as a B2B SaaS founder.
ABM is a focused B2B strategy where marketing and sales teams collaborate to target a specific set of high value accounts. Instead of casting a wide net, ABM uses personalized campaigns to engage key stakeholders. Around 65% of marketers using ABM report a higher ROI compared to other strategies.
Social media is a channel for building community and engaging with your audience. For B2B SaaS, LinkedIn is often the primary platform. This strategy can also expand into building a dedicated community around your product, such as in a user forum or a Slack group.
Hosting or participating in events, both online and in person, can be a powerful way to generate leads and build brand awareness. Webinars are particularly effective for SaaS companies, as they provide a platform to educate a captive audience about a specific problem and demonstrate how your product provides the solution.
Partnering with non competitive companies that serve a similar audience can be a massive growth lever. This could involve co hosting a webinar, co authoring an ebook, or integrating your products. These partnerships give you access to a new, relevant audience and provide third party validation for your solution.
Encouraging satisfied customers to leave reviews on platforms like G2, Capterra, and TrustRadius is crucial for building social proof. A strong presence on these sites can become a significant source of high intent leads, as buyers often use them to create their shortlists.
Launching on Product Hunt can generate a massive wave of traffic and signups from an audience of early adopters. A successful launch requires careful planning and active community engagement.
A successful SaaS marketing plan is a continuous cycle of execution, measurement, and optimization.
Product Led Growth is a strategy where the product itself is the primary driver of customer acquisition, conversion, and expansion. Instead of relying on a sales team, PLG uses a free trial or freemium model to let users experience the product’s value firsthand.
Offering a free trial or a permanently free (freemium) version of your product lowers the barrier to entry. The goal is to guide users to their “aha” moment as quickly as possible to maximize the conversion rate to a paid plan. Many companies, including AgentWeb, offer a 7 day free trial to let users experience their platform firsthand.
A growth loop is a self reinforcing system where the actions of one user generate new users. A referral program where each new customer is incentivized to bring in another is a classic example. These loops can create compounding, sustainable growth.
Onboarding is the process of helping new customers get started successfully. A smooth onboarding experience is critical for long term retention, as it ensures users understand how to get value from your product.
Your existing customers are one of your greatest assets. Customer marketing focuses on engaging your current user base to increase retention, drive upsells, and generate advocates. This includes activities like sharing customer success stories, providing exclusive content, and running referral campaigns.
Preventing customers from leaving is just as important as acquiring new ones. Proactive churn prevention involves monitoring product usage for signs of disengagement, collecting user feedback to identify pain points, and offering timely support. An effective onboarding process is the first and best defense against churn.
Marketing is never “done”. A culture of testing means you are constantly running experiments to improve performance. This could involve A/B testing landing page headlines, experimenting with new ad creative, or trying different email subject lines. This iterative approach leads to compounding gains over time.
Your website is often a visitor’s first impression. Optimization involves refining the messaging, design, and user experience to increase conversions. This includes having a clear value proposition, a strong call to action, and transparent messaging. Users form an opinion in just 50 milliseconds, so you have little time to make a good one.
“If you can’t measure it, you can’t improve it.” This is especially true for SaaS marketing. It involves tracking your core metrics and attributing conversions to the right channels to understand ROI. For lean teams, juggling analytics across different platforms can be a major headache. An integrated solution can make a difference. The AgentWeb portal provides a unified dashboard to see multi channel metrics, pipeline impact, and ROI all in one place, simplifying the measurement process.
How you organize your resources is as important as the strategy itself.
As a SaaS company grows, its marketing team structure evolves. Early on, a founder or a single marketing generalist might handle everything. Later, the team might specialize into roles focused on content, demand generation, product marketing, and marketing operations.
One of the biggest decisions is whether to build an in house marketing team, hire a marketing agency, or use a hybrid model.
What is the most important metric in SaaS marketing?
While all metrics are interconnected, many founders would point to the CLV to CAC ratio. It encapsulates acquisition efficiency and long term customer value, providing a clear indicator of a sustainable business model. NRR is also a critical indicator of company health.
How much should a SaaS startup spend on marketing?
Early stage startups might spend 20% to 40% of their revenue on marketing. More mature companies might allocate closer to 10% to 30%. The key is to align your budget with your growth goals.
What is the difference between B2B and B2C SaaS marketing?
B2B marketing targets businesses with a focus on logic and ROI, often involving long sales cycles. B2C marketing targets individual consumers, typically using emotional appeals and a focus on quick conversions.
Which marketing channels are best for a new SaaS product?
This depends on your audience. A common strategy is to start with 1 to 3 core channels. For many, this includes Content Marketing and SEO for long term growth, and targeted Paid Advertising to generate initial traction.
How does SEO work for SaaS marketing?
SEO for SaaS involves creating valuable content that answers the questions your target customers are searching for online. By optimizing your website for relevant keywords, you can drive a steady stream of high intent organic traffic.
Why is customer retention so important in SaaS marketing?
Retention is critical because the SaaS model relies on recurring revenue. It is far more profitable to keep an existing customer than to acquire a new one. High retention leads to a higher CLV and more predictable growth.